I have been asked to partly fit out the interior of a boat and also if i can ree paint the base of the boat with anti fouling paint. Not sure if i fancy it, will try and get a tech sheet for the paint (customer would supply paint) meentime anyone ever used the stuff?
I always used 'International' products when treating my narrow boat. They are easy to apply anti fouling paints. Your client is providing the paint so you do not have to worry about getting the correct one for the application. The boat can be craned back in to the water the same day of use (assuming the size of it dictates craning!). Its a bit like using deck paints which are on the thickess side so need plenty of spreading particularly in colder weather.
